Public commenter asks about NDA release and requests March 11 minutes be revised

Brown County Board of County Commissioners · March 18, 2026

During public comment, Paul Riley asked which legal firm is handling the commissioners' release from an NDA with "DBU STU LLC" and requested that March 11 minutes be revised to include prior discussion before the motion to rescind live-streaming; no response is recorded in the minutes.

Paul Riley addressed the Brown County Board during the public-comment period to ask the name of the legal firm working on the commissioners' release from the nondisclosure agreement with an entity listed in the minutes as "DBU STU LLC" and to request an update on the status of a mutual release. Mr. Riley also asked that the minutes from the Wednesday, March 11 meeting be revised to add the discussion that occurred prior to the motion to rescind live-streaming.

The meeting minutes record Mr. Riley's requests but do not record a response from the Board or staff. The transcript spells the company name as "DBU STU LLC"; the minutes do not provide additional identifying details about the firm handling any release or the substance of the release. No formal action on the NDA or a minutes revision is recorded in the March 18 minutes.
